Submit a hide requestThis 1-owner 2009 Chrysler 300 C Hemi features a consistent mileage history of approximately 10,681 miles per year and was primarily maintained in Florida after its initial registration in Georgia. The vehicle has an extensive service history including a timing chain replacement, water pump replacement, and multiple brake services performed at Arrigo Chrysler Dodge Jeep RAM West Palm Beach. While no accidents or structural damage are reported, the record notes specific component replacements such as airbag assemblies and various engine cooling system parts.
